解析 A 正确答案:A解析:一般情况下,析构函数在对象的生存周期即将结束的时候由系统自动调用。在调用完成之后,对象也就消失了,相应的内存空间也被释放。析构函数没有参数,因此析构函数不能重载,一个类中只能定义一个析构函数。 知识模块:类和对象反馈 收藏 ...
A. 析构函数可以重载 B. 析构函数由系统自动调用 C. 每个对象的析构函数只被调用一次 D. 每个类都有析构函数 相关知识点: 试题来源: 解析 A A。[解析]析构函数不能被重载,因为它的函数中不带有任何参数,也没任何返回值,函数只有一个版本即“~类名{}”。 下列关于析构函数的描述中,错误的是( )。
构造函数不能重载,析构函数可以重载 C. 构造函数可以重载,析构函数也可以重载 D. 构造函数不能重载,析构函数也不能重载 相关知识点: 试题来源: 解析 A [解析] 一个类中只能定义一个析构函数,否则会造成对同一对象的多次删除;而构造函数可以根据不同的参数个数和类型进行多次重载。反馈 收藏 ...
A.构造函数可以重载,析构函数不能重载 (2)类的析构函数的作用是(D)。 A.一般成员函数B.类的初始化C.对象初始化 D.删除对象 答案:D (3)假设OneClass为一个类,则该类的拷贝初始化构造函数的声明语句为( )。 (OneClass p); B. OneClass& (OneClass p); C. OneClass(OneClass & p);D. OneClass...
百度试题 结果1 题目以下关于析构函数的描述错误的是___ A. 析构函数可以被定义成纯虚函数 B. 一个类中只能定义一个析构函数 C. 析构函数不能有参数 D. 析构函数可以重载。 相关知识点: 试题来源: 解析 D. 反馈 收藏
解析 A 结果一 题目 下列关于析构函数的描述中,错误的是( )。 答案 A[解析] 析构函数不能被重载,因为它的函数中不带有任何参数,也没任何返回值,函数只有一个版本即“~类名(){相关推荐 1下列关于析构函数的描述中,错误的是( )。 反馈 收藏 ...
百度试题 结果1 题目以下关于类成员的叙述中, 不正确的是a. A. 类的析构函数可以重载 B. 类的构造函数可以重载 C. 类中的成员都有明确的访问权限 D. 可将成员函数定义为静态的 相关知识点: 试题来源: 解析 A 反馈 收藏
在下面有关析构函数特征的描述中,正确的是( ) A. 析构函数可以重载 B. 在类中,程序员如不写出自定义的析构函数,该类中就没有析构函数 C. 析构函数中必须写出输出语句 D. 类中的析构函数只能有一个 相关知识点: 试题来源: 解析 D.类中的析构函数只能有一个 反馈 收藏 ...
A. 析构函数不带参数 B. 析构函数定义时不指出类型 C. 析构函数名不能与类名相似 D. 析构函数不能重载 相关知识点: 试题来源: 解析 MFC文档应用程序会使用一种编程模式使程序中数据与它 和顾客 分离开来,这种模式就是文档视图构造。反馈 收藏